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Elasticsearch
- Eventual consistency model with 1-second default refresh interval, not suitable for real-time transactional requirements
- No support for ACID transactions or rollbacks; updates delete and re-insert documents
- JVM-dependent architecture requires careful memory management and monitoring to prevent garbage collection issues at scale
Neo4j
- AuraDB Free has no service availability SLA, no backups and no point-in-time recovery
- AuraDB Free imposes limits on node and relationship counts and runs single-zone only
- SSO authentication and role-based access control are excluded from AuraDB Free and AuraDB Professional, starting only at Business Critical at $146 per GB per month with a 2GB minimum cluster
- AuraDB Professional starts at $65 per GB per month with a minimum 1GB cluster and caps at 128GB memory per instance
- AuraDB Professional backups are daily with only 7-day retention, against 30 days on Business Critical
- Customer managed keys and private endpoints are available only on AuraDB Virtual Dedicated Cloud, which is quote only with no published price
- Change data capture, query log forwarding, secondaries and access to Neo4j Professional Services are excluded below the Business Critical tier
- Support on AuraDB Free is community only and AuraDB Professional is best effort, with 24x7 one-hour response starting at Business Critical
- AuraDB Virtual Dedicated Cloud is sold on prepaid contract terms with enterprise commercial negotiation rather than self-serve card payment

Answered from the vendors’ own pages
Elasticsearch: Is Elasticsearch free?
Yes, Elasticsearch can be deployed as free and open-source software for self-managed installations. Elastic Cloud managed service starts at $16.40 per month, with a free 14-day trial available.
SourceElasticsearch: Can I use Elasticsearch without Kibana?
Yes, Elasticsearch is a search engine independent of Kibana. Kibana is a visualization and analytics tool that works with Elasticsearch but is optional. You can use the Elasticsearch API directly for searching.
SourceElasticsearch: Does Elasticsearch support real-time indexing?
Elasticsearch indexes data with a refresh interval, typically 1 second. Data becomes searchable after the refresh cycle, making it near-real-time but not instantaneous. This can be configured but impacts performance.
SourceElasticsearch: What are Elasticsearch's scaling limitations?
Elasticsearch requires careful operational management at scale, including shard balancing, heap sizing, and monitoring. Large clusters can suffer from garbage collection issues and become expensive to operate.
SourceElasticsearch: Does Elasticsearch support transactions and rollbacks?
No, Elasticsearch does not support ACID transactions or rollbacks. Updates are expensive operations that delete and re-insert documents, making it unsuitable for transactional workloads.
